在我的旧版joomla中,我使用了“menu-link”并将其命名为子目录/ xxx / 所有的URL都在该子目录上,谷歌也知道这一点。 所以:
/xxx/jantje
/xxx/pietje
/xxx/enverder
etc.
现在......新版本的Joomla(只有“菜单别名”可用)和一个新网站,不可能将该子目录放在所有菜单项的前面...... :(
我不希望网址改变。
Joomla从/xxx/
创建一个带破折号的名字 - > xxx-
所以:
xxx-jantje
xxx-pietje
xxx-enverder
有人知道如何解决这个问题吗?我真的很喜欢URL中的子目录名。
事先提前!
答案 0 :(得分:0)
问题解决了:
评论出来自./libraries/joomla/filter/output.php
//$str = trim(JString::strtolower($str));
并改为:
$str = trim($str);
评论出370行:./libraries/joomla/filter/language.php
//$string = JString::strtolower($string));
现在您可以在别名中使用/
等字符。